Description

Stores, receipt for ship supplies sent to Pittsburgh including tar, oakum, half-hour glass, and flags.

content note

The galleys being built for the Ohio & Mississippi (and other) Rivers were to be supplied with flags of not only the US, but also of England, France and Spain--a common means of deception on the high seas in those days.
